Today’s Topic: Negative Chatter
Scripture: Whoever belittles his neighbor lacks sense, but a man of understanding remains silent. – Proverbs 11:12, ESV
Today’s Word
Everyone gets negative chatter. Not everyone is going to accept or approve of you. They’ll make remarks trying to humiliate and bait you into conflict. The enemy would love to get you off course, offended, trying to straighten people out and prove to them that you’re okay. Don’t get involved in battles that are not between you and your destiny.
Don’t make the mistake of trying to please everyone. Don’t get sidetracked trying to win people over who are never going to be for you. All that does is waste your time. Your job is to not try to make people like you or to try to change people’s minds about you. Your job is to run your race, to be who God has called you to be, and not worry about the critics and the naysayers.
God will cause the right people to be for you. Sometimes small-minded people will try to belittle you, discredit you, push you down. Don’t pay any attention. They don’t carry any weight. What they say cannot keep you from your destiny. They are simply a distraction.
Prayer For Today
“Father, thank You that I don’t have to waste my time and energies trying to prove who I am or change what others think of me. Thank You that I have Your approval and calling on my life. I declare that I want to stay true to pleasing You and You alone as I run the race You’ve set before me. In Jesus’ Name, Amen.”
The Scripture says, “God inhabits the praises of His people.” He doesn’t inhabit complaints. He doesn’t inhabit worry, frustration, “Why is this taking so long? These children are getting on my nerves.” That doesn’t get God’s attention. But when He hears you talking about His greatness, praising when you could be complaining, declaring His promises when you’re up against giants, thanking Him that He’s working when nothing is changing. That’s when God says, “Let Me step in. Let Me fight that battle. Let Me make a way. Let Me bring promotion, healing, favor.”
Real victory is not when God does everything you like, changes all the negative circumstances, fixes all the people that get on your nerves. Real victory is when all that happens, but it doesn’t bother you anymore. You’ve grown to the point where you don’t have to have all that to be happy. You’re content while God is working right where you are, knowing that He’s given you grace, not just for the good times, but grace for the Gethsemanes. When there’s pressure, people that fall asleep, and doors that don’t open, and obstacles that look too big, your attitude is, “I’m going to enjoy my life despite what’s coming against me.”
